He was said to have done this    because he thinks shes ugly and fat.  <\/p>\n<p>    His actions lead to him being permanently banned from Twitter.  <\/p>\n<p>    Yiannopoulos spoke at UC Irvine last year.  <\/p>\n<p>    UC Irvine student Catherine Gonzales, a second-year transfer    psychology student, said he spent his time telling everyone to    vote for Trump.  <\/p>\n<p>    He aims to spread his message against    political correctness and for free speech on college campuses.  <\/p>\n<p>    But, if he wanted to silence Jones, then isnt he only for    freedom of speech for himself and not for other people?  <\/p>\n<p>    The question remains, should free speech be permitted if    it is hateful and\/or degrading?  <\/p>\n<p>    The answer is yes, because even if hateful disgusting speech    was blocked, the idea behind the words lives on.  <\/p>\n<p>    When something is ugly, people dont want to see it. So they    silence it without trying to understand it.  <\/p>\n<p>    We try to ignore it, and like a virus, it kills us before we    were ever able to treat it.  <\/p>\n<p>    People threw fireworks and rocks at police during the UC    Berkley protests. Clearly, silencing people leads to    radicalism.  <\/p>\n<p>    Preventing free speech also makes people feel they are    being persecuted for their beliefs, which in turn leads to    feelings of martyrdom and righteousness.  <\/p>\n<p>    When you shut people up, they will do desperate and ugly things    to be heard. In reality, by taking away any type of free    speech, society could create a much worse beast.  <\/p>\n<p>    Critics may say that words started the holocaust. In actuality,    it was the silencing of everyone elses words that did; after    all, murder is the ultimate deterrent to speech.  <\/p>\n<p>    To paraphrase from Holocaust survivor Martin Niemoller, the    Nazis came for the socialists, the Jews and the unionists, and    he didnt say anything to stop them, but then they came for him    and there was no one left to speak up.  <\/p>\n<p>    If we let them get rid of the speech we dont like at the    moment; whos to say they wont come for our speech next?  <\/p>\n<p>    People have forgotten the difference between    actions and beliefs.  <\/p>\n<p>    No one has the right to force their beliefs on other people and    interfere with their lives.  <\/p>\n<p>    People have their right to voice their opposition to gay    marriage, but they dont have the right to harass them, keep    them from getting married or living their lives how they want    to live them.  <\/p>\n<p>    You have the right to say and believe whatever you want, but    you dont have the right to do whatever you want.  <\/p>\n<p>    No one, no matter their ranking in society, is a moral    authority on who has the right to speak and who doesnt because    the meanings of words are not absolute.  <\/p>\n<p>    The meanings of words are a subjective discussion within    society at the current time, but you cannot discuss whats    important or whats moral if youre not allowed to speak.  <\/p>\n<p>    College students may feel that the only speech    that they want in a learning environment is the one they agree    with, but the real world doesnt care if were    offended.  <\/p>\n<p>    Sexism, racism, rape, xenophobia, suicide, poverty, mental    illness, slavery, cancer, death, etc. are all real issues and    they cannot be ignored like a homeless person you walk past on    the street. Look at the homeless person.  <\/p>\n<p>    Look at the issue. It exists. Its real and its not going    anywhere just because it makes you feel bad.  <\/p>\n<p>    We are defending the right to free expression at an historic    moment for our nation, when this right is once again of    paramount importance. In this context, we cannot afford to    undermine those rights, and feel a need to make a spirited    defense of the principle of tolerance, even when it means we    tolerate that which may appear to us as intolerant, stated    chancellor Nicholas Dirks in his message to UC Berkeley.  <\/p>\n<p>    Thankfully, Dirks took a stand against what can only be called    fascism.  <\/p>\n<p>    So yes, Yiannopoulos stands for disgusting things, but he still    has the right to speak.
